Providing logistics services with consideration for the global environment

We strongly recognize that our business environment cannot ignore environmental issues, such as the realization of a decarbonized society, and various social challenges. Through CSR-based actions and ESG-conscious activities by each employee throughout all corporate processes, we respond to social expectations and contribute to achieving the SDGs.

Theme01

For the Environment

Priority Issues
  • Concrete measures against climate change
  • Response toward realizing a decarbonized society
Social and Company Challenges
  • Consideration for the global environment and resource protection
  • Understanding and reducing GHG emissions
  • Co-creation with our stakeholders
Specific Initiatives

Solar power generation using logistics center rooftops

Reduction of GHG emissions through round-trip transportation and modal shift promotion

Theme01

For Resilience

Priority Issues
  • Building a business continuity system
  • Strengthening corporate and organizational resilience
Social and Company Challenges
  • Preparation for intensifying natural disasters and Nankai Trough earthquakes
  • Disruption of international logistics due to international conflicts and infectious diseases
  • Supporting business continuity of our stakeholders during emergencies
Specific Initiatives

Construction of BCP systems and implementation of practical training assuming risks such as Nankai Trough mega-earthquakes

Installation of emergency power generators at the Head Office, logistics bases, and other offices

Theme01

For Local Communities

Priority Issues
  • Contribution to local communities
  • Economic contribution through business
Social and Company Challenges
  • Engagement in regional disaster prevention activities in port areas
  • Active participation in public initiatives such as Minato SDGs
  • Economic growth in areas related to our company, including the Port of Nagoya
Specific Initiatives

Registration of the Head Office and earthquake-resistant logistics bases as tsunami evacuation buildings designated by local governments

Active participation in community contribution activities and implementation of donations

Theme01

For Sustainable Growth

Priority Issues
  • Improving employee labor productivity
  • Shifting from work-style reform to meaningful-work reform
Social and Company Challenges
  • Declining working population and participation of diverse workers
  • The “2024 problem” for truck drivers and logistics
  • Developing CSR and ESG awareness among employees who will lead the next generation
Specific Initiatives

Reducing employee workload and promoting labor-saving and personnel-saving measures through ICT implementation in operations and introduction of the latest equipment at logistics bases

Addressing the “2024 problem” by introducing truck berth reservations at logistics bases, promoting operational improvements, and reducing vehicle waiting times

Registration as Ministry of Land, Infrastructure, Transport and Tourism (MLIT) Minato SDGs Partner

The Minato SDGs Partner Registration System is a system established by MLIT to promote the spread of SDGs and specific initiatives, with the aim of enhancing the attractiveness of ports and port-related industries and contributing to their sustainable development in the future. Our company will contribute to achieving SDGs through CSR-based actions and ESG-conscious activities by each employee throughout all corporate processes, while further enhancing the company’s stability and growth.
